Output 585ea7b33f607f33dbbbc58a4d4fdb5cedc69824e1f23c9bc92407caa85fd2f5:0

value
7042248561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c47cc3cc458ef4d088452e799d7a8a6ac4966f4e OP_EQUAL
address
3KbwpxMo82nW2Xt48M5JSUysz1L9Ehx5zN
transaction
585ea7b33f607f33dbbbc58a4d4fdb5cedc69824e1f23c9bc92407caa85fd2f5
confirmations
361255
spent
true